**APP开发中的安全性能:如何保护用户数据与隐私**
一、引言
随着移动互联网的迅猛发展,APP已成为人们日常生活和工作的重要工具。与此同时,APP开发中的安全性能问题日益受到关注。保护用户数据与隐私不仅是APP开发者的责任,也是维护用户权益、保障社会稳定和促进数字经济健康发展的关键。本文将深入探讨APP开发中如何提升安全性能,有效保护用户数据与隐私。
二、APP安全性能的重要性
在APP开发中,安全性能的重要性不言而喻。首先,保护用户数据与隐私是法律法规的要求。随着《网络安全法》、《个人信息保护法》等法规的出台,对APP的数据安全和隐私保护提出了更高的要求。其次,提升APP的安全性能能够增强用户体验,提升用户对产品的信任度。反之,安全性能不足可能导致用户数据泄露、账户被攻击等问题,严重损害用户利益,甚至引发社会问题。
三、APP安全性能的构成要素
1. 数据加密:通过加密技术对用户数据进行保护,确保数据在传输和存储过程中的安全性。
2. 身份验证:通过密码、指纹、面部识别等手段对用户身份进行验证,防止非法访问。
3. 访问控制:对不同用户设置不同的访问权限,确保只有授权用户才能访问敏感数据。
4. 漏洞检测与修复:定期对APP进行安全检测,发现漏洞并及时修复,防止黑客利用漏洞进行攻击。
5. 数据备份与恢复:确保用户数据在遭受攻击或意外情况时能够及时恢复,降低损失。
四、保护用户数据与隐私的策略
1. 收集数据的合法性:APP在收集用户数据时,必须明确告知用户数据的收集目的、范围和用途,并征得用户同意。不得收集与APP功能无关的数据,更不得私自将用户数据用于其他用途。
2. 数据存储的安全:在存储用户数据时,应采用加密技术对数据进行保护。同时,应将数据存储在安全的服务器上,防止数据被非法访问或篡改。
3. 数据传输的保密:在数据传输过程中,应采用加密协议保障数据的安全性。尤其是在进行敏感数据传输时,更应加强数据的保密措施。
4. 用户权限管理:对不同用户设置不同的访问权限,确保只有授权用户才能访问敏感数据。同时,应定期对用户权限进行审查和调整,防止权限滥用。
5. 安全漏洞的检测与修复:定期对APP进行安全检测,发现漏洞后及时修复。同时,应建立安全漏洞的报告和响应机制,确保及时发现和处理安全漏洞。
6. 隐私政策的透明度:APP开发者应制定明确的隐私政策,并向用户公开。隐私政策应详细说明APP如何收集、使用和保护用户数据与隐私,让用户了解自己的权益和责任。
7. 用户教育与培训:通过宣传、教育等方式提高用户的网络安全意识和技能,让用户了解如何保护自己的数据与隐私。同时,应提供用户帮助和支持服务,帮助用户在遇到问题时及时解决问题。
五、总结
在APP开发中,保护用户数据与隐私是至关重要的。通过加强数据加密、身份验证、访问控制等安全性能措施,以及制定严格的策略来保护用户数据与隐私的安全和合法性。这不仅是法律法规的要求,也是提升用户体验和信任度的关键所在。为了有效应对不断变化的网络安全威胁和挑战,开发者应持续关注最新的安全技术和趋势,并将其应用到APP的开发和运营中。此外,加强用户教育和培训也是提高APP安全性能的重要手段之一。只有通过多方面的努力和措施的综合应用,才能有效保护用户数据与隐私的安全和合法权益,促进移动互联网的健康发展。